BotBeta
Admin
Sigma
Verificado
Verificación en dos pasos activada
Verificado por Whatsapp
¡Usuario popular!
¡Usuario con pocos negocios! ¡Utiliza siempre saldo de Forobeta!
Suscripción a IA
¡Claro, aquí te dejo algunas sugerencias!Recomiendame cosas que puedo hacer para matar el aburrimiento
Dime qué pasaría si los humanos tuvieramos contacto con los aliens?¡Claro, aquí te dejo algunas sugerencias!
1. Leer un buen libro o escuchar un audiolibro.
2. Hacer ejercicio, yoga o meditación.
3. Aprender algo nuevo: puede ser una habilidad, un idioma, una receta de cocina, etc.
4. Mirar una película, serie o documental.
5. Jugar un videojuego o resolver un rompecabezas.
6. Escuchar música o tocar un instrumento musical.
7. Salir a caminar o explorar la naturaleza.
8. Trabajar en un proyecto de arte o manualidades.
9. Escribir en un diario o empezar un blog.
10. Voluntariado en tu comunidad.
Elegir la actividad depende de tus intereses y de lo que te haga sentir bien. ¡Espero que estás ideas te sean útiles!
Es difícil predecir exactamente lo que sucedería, porque depende de numerosos factores. Aquí te dejo algunos posibles escenarios:Dime qué pasaría si los humanos tuvieramos contacto con los aliens?
$(document).on('touchmove', '.editool', function() {Es difícil predecir exactamente lo que sucedería, porque depende de numerosos factores. Aquí te dejo algunos posibles escenarios:
1. Avance científico y tecnológico: si los extraterrestres son más avanzados, podrían darnos nuevas tecnologías o conocimientos.
2. Cooperación y aprendizaje mutuo: se podría establecer una relación basada en el intercambio de información y experiencias.
3. Miedo y hostilidad: podría haber miedo y desconcierto, lo que podría llevar a conflictos.
4. Cambios culturales y filosóficos: nuestra visión del universo y de nosotros mismos podría cambiar drásticamente.
Nota: Este tema ha sido explorado en numerosas obras de ciencia ficción, pero la realidad es que, hasta ahora, no hay evidencia confirmada de vida extraterrestre inteligente.
Sí, es posible. Aquí es cómo podrías hacerlo:$(document).on('touchmove', '.editool', function() {
var dataId = $(this).data('id');
es posible hacer esto solo con los elementos que estan en display:block;??
$(document).on('touchmove', '.editool', function() {
if ($(this).css('display') === 'block') {
var dataId = $(this).data('id');
}
});
$(document).on('mouseleave', function(e){Sí, es posible. Aquí es cómo podrías hacerlo:
En este código, estamos agregando un condicional que solo permite que la acción se ejecute si el elemento CSS 'display' está en 'block' para ese elemento en particular.Insertar CODE, HTML o PHP:$(document).on('touchmove', '.editool', function() { if ($(this).css('display') === 'block') { var dataId = $(this).data('id'); } });
El evento 'mouseleave' se dispara cuando el cursor del mouse sale del elemento seleccionado, en este caso, el objeto document. Si tu alerta está tardando en aparecer, podría ser debido a varios factores:$(document).on('mouseleave', function(e){
var container = $(".pimt");
var dataId = $(".pimt").data('id');
if ($(".legs"+dataId).css('display') === 'block' && !container.is(e.target) && container.has(e.target).length === 0) {
$(".legs"+dataId).css("display", "none");
alert("hola");
}
});
porque esto tarda en mardar la alerta??
ahora porque no me funciona? que estoy haciendo mal..El evento 'mouseleave' se dispara cuando el cursor del mouse sale del elemento seleccionado, en este caso, el objeto document. Si tu alerta está tardando en aparecer, podría ser debido a varios factores:
1. El código se está ejecutando en un entorno que está ocupado con otras tareas. Los navegadores manejan diversas tareas simultáneamente y a veces pueden tardar un momento para procesar tu código JavaScript.
2. La condición dentro de tu 'if' tal vez no se cumple inmediatamente. Si el display de $(".legs"+dataId) no es 'block' en el momento inmediato que el mouse deja el document, o si el event.target está dentro de container, entonces la alerta no se disparará inmediatamente.
3. El proceso de obtención de dataId puede estar tomando tiempo. Asegúrate de que $(".pimt") esté seleccionando el elemento correcto y que el atributo data-id esté configurado correctamente.
Para solucionarlo, intenta revisar el orden de tus condiciones en tu declaración 'if', realiza pruebas con las selecciones jQuery para garantizar que están funcionando como esperas, o considera cambiar el 'mouseleave' de document a un elemento más específico.
El problema aquí es que no estás pasando el parámetro del evento (usualmente 'e') a la función que se dispara con 'mouseout'. Este parámetro es necesario para usar 'e.target' en tu condición de la sentencia 'if'. Tu código corregido sería:ahora porque no me funciona? que estoy haciendo mal..
$(document).on('mouseout', function() {
var dataId = $(".pimt").data('id');
if ($(".legs"+dataId).css('display') === 'block') {
var container = $(".legs"+dataId);
if (!container.is(e.target) && container.has(e.target).length === 0) {
alert(dataId);
$(".legs"+dataId).css("display", "none");
}
}
});
$(document).on('mouseout', function(e) {
var dataId = $(".pimt").data('id');
if ($(".legs"+dataId).css('display') === 'block') {
var container = $(".legs"+dataId);
if (!container.is(e.target) && container.has(e.target).length === 0) {
alert(dataId);
$(".legs"+dataId).css("display", "none");
}
}
});
nada mas me funciona con el 1er pimt, que puedo hacer??El problema aquí es que no estás pasando el parámetro del evento (usualmente 'e') a la función que se dispara con 'mouseout'. Este parámetro es necesario para usar 'e.target' en tu condición de la sentencia 'if'. Tu código corregido sería:
Verifica si este cambio soluciona tu problema.JavaScript:$(document).on('mouseout', function(e) { var dataId = $(".pimt").data('id'); if ($(".legs"+dataId).css('display') === 'block') { var container = $(".legs"+dataId); if (!container.is(e.target) && container.has(e.target).length === 0) { alert(dataId); $(".legs"+dataId).css("display", "none"); } } });
Es probable que esto ocurra porque estás utilizandonada mas me funciona con el 1er pimt, que puedo hacer??
$(".pimt").data('id')
, que selecciona solo el primer elemento con la clase 'pimt'. En cambio, podrías referenciar al elemento 'pimt' que está alrededor o cerca del elemento 'mouseout'. Aquí hay un ejemplo de cómo podrías hacer esto:$(document).on('mouseout', function(e) {
var pimtElements = $('.pimt');
pimtElements.each(function() {
var dataId = $(this).data('id');
var legsElement = $(".legs" + dataId);
if (legsElement.css('display') === 'block') {
if (!legsElement.is(e.target) && legsElement.has(e.target).length === 0) {
alert(dataId);
legsElement.css("display", "none");
}
}
});
});
each()
. Por cada uno de estos elementos se detecta el 'mouseout' y se maneja de forma individual.mm con each, no se me ocurrio jeje graciasEs probable que esto ocurra porque estás utilizando$(".pimt").data('id')
, que selecciona solo el primer elemento con la clase 'pimt'. En cambio, podrías referenciar al elemento 'pimt' que está alrededor o cerca del elemento 'mouseout'. Aquí hay un ejemplo de cómo podrías hacer esto:
En este código, se está seleccionando todos los elementos con la clase 'pimt' y se recorren con la funciónJavaScript:$(document).on('mouseout', function(e) { var pimtElements = $('.pimt'); pimtElements.each(function() { var dataId = $(this).data('id'); var legsElement = $(".legs" + dataId); if (legsElement.css('display') === 'block') { if (!legsElement.is(e.target) && legsElement.has(e.target).length === 0) { alert(dataId); legsElement.css("display", "none"); } } }); });
each()
. Por cada uno de estos elementos se detecta el 'mouseout' y se maneja de forma individual.
¡De nada! No te preocupes, es normal no pensar en todo al desarrollar. Estoy aquí para ayudar. ¡Buena suerte con tu proyecto!mm con each, no se me ocurrio jeje gracias
¡Genial que estés interesado! Desafortunadamente, como bot, no tengo la capacidad de ofrecer servicios de programación o recibir consultas directamente. Pero normalmente, la persona que ofrezca tales servicios proporcionará un correo electrónico, número de teléfono u otra información de contacto en su publicación. Te recomendaría revisar allí o enviarle un mensaje privado a través del foro.me interesa hermano como te contacto ???
hola tengo una duda, porque el text-indent solo me funciona en la primera linea??¡Genial que estés interesado! Desafortunadamente, como bot, no tengo la capacidad de ofrecer servicios de programación o recibir consultas directamente. Pero normalmente, la persona que ofrezca tales servicios proporcionará un correo electrónico, número de teléfono u otra información de contacto en su publicación. Te recomendaría revisar allí o enviarle un mensaje privado a través del foro.
La propiedad CSShola tengo una duda, porque el text-indent solo me funciona en la primera linea??
text-indent
está diseñada para aplicar una sangría precisamente solo a la primera línea de un bloque de texto. Así es como esta propiedad se diseñó y se utiliza comúnmente para estilizar el primer párrafo como en un libro o un artículo. como puedo crear un juego online para tlf??La propiedad CSStext-indent
está diseñada para aplicar una sangría precisamente solo a la primera línea de un bloque de texto. Así es como esta propiedad se diseñó y se utiliza comúnmente para estilizar el primer párrafo como en un libro o un artículo.
Si necesitas aplicar una sangría a las líneas siguientes, deberías considerar usar márgenes o relleno (dependiendo de tu diseño y lo que estás tratando de lograr). Sin embargo, recuerda que si utilizas márgenes o relleno, afectará a todo el bloque, no solo a las líneas de texto en sí.
Si quieres aplicar la sangría a todas las líneas, quizás necesitabas un contenedor con un padding-left.
Crear un juego en línea para teléfonos móviles es un proceso complejo que implica varias etapas. Aquí hay un esquema general de los pasos que podrías seguir:como puedo crear un juego online para tlf??
para codificarlo yo mismo que lenguaje necesito aprender?Crear un juego en línea para teléfonos móviles es un proceso complejo que implica varias etapas. Aquí hay un esquema general de los pasos que podrías seguir:
1. Conceptualización: Define la idea de tu juego, sus personajes, la trama, las reglas, etc.
2. Diseño: Crea bocetos detallados de cómo se verá el juego, incluyendo los menús, personajes, mapas, niveles, etc.
3. Desarrollo: Dependiendo de tus habilidades y de la complejidad del juego, puedes optar por aprender a codificar tú mismo, utilizar un motor de juegos o contratar a un desarrollador. Algunos motores de juegos populares que puedes utilizar son Unity, Unreal Engine, Godot, etc. Todos estos motores de juegos soportan la creación de juegos para varias plataformas, incluyendo teléfonos móviles.
4. Codificación: De ser necesario, deberás aprender y aplicar la programación en el lenguaje que requiera el motor de juego que elijas.
5. Pruebas: Deberás probar tu juego continuamente a lo largo del proceso de desarrollo para asegurarte de que no contenga errores y de que la experiencia de juego sea la deseada.
6. Lanzamiento: Finalmente, deberás publicar tu juego en las tiendas de aplicaciones correspondientes como Google Play Store para Android o App Store para iOS.
Te recomiendo que investigues a fondo cada uno de estos pasos antes de comenzar tu proyecto. Crear un juego es un gran desafío, pero también puede ser muy gratificante. ¡Buena suerte!
Depende del motor de juego que decidas utilizar:para codificarlo yo mismo que lenguaje necesito aprender?
Utilizamos cookies y tecnologías similares para los siguientes fines:
¿Aceptas las cookies y estas tecnologías?
Utilizamos cookies y tecnologías similares para los siguientes fines:
¿Aceptas las cookies y estas tecnologías?